Still better than electrical resistive heating (space heaters) which has a COP of 1. Even when it's super cold outside, heat pumps with a HPSF around 10 would still have a COP around 2. See the graph:
https://www.researchgate.net/figure/e-efficiency-of-an-Air-S... Of course space heaters are far easier to move around the house compared to a mini-split system and would use less power if you only plan to heat a small room. |
